Global Voice Recognition for Smartphones Market Set to Hit USD 12.6 Billion by 2034 at 6.3% CAGR

According to a research by Intel Market Research, The global Voice Recognition for Smartphones market is poised for significant expansion, with a 2025 market valuation of USD 7.3 billion expected to climb to USD 12.6 billion by 2034, reflecting a compound annual growth rate of 6.3%. This trajectory is driven by an escalating consumer shift towards hands‑free interaction, advances in on‑device neural speech models, and the integration of voice interfaces with a growing ecosystem of wearables, smart‑home devices, and enterprise workflows.

Voice recognition technology embedded in mobile handsets transforms spoken language into actionable commands or text. Its core capabilities-automated transcription, contextual intent interpretation, and adaptive language models-enable virtual assistants, hands‑free dialing, real‑time captioning, and seamless app interactions. The continuous evolution of deep‑learning acoustic training coupled with edge‑AI inference has lowered latency, reduced power consumption, and heightened user privacy, making voice a primary user interface on flagship devices.

What is Voice Recognition for Smartphones?

Voice recognition for smartphones refers to the suite of software and hardware capabilities that enable mobile devices to capture, process, and respond to spoken language. Leveraging a combination of microphone arrays, digital signal processors, and sophisticated acoustic models, these systems translate audio input into text or actionable commands while also detecting wake phrases in real time. The core value proposition lies in providing natural, hands‑free control of the device, enhancing accessibility, and supporting a wide array of applications from personal assistants to field‑service workflow automation.

Modern voice engines are deployed on a dual‑circuit architecture: on‑device inference for low‑latency, privacy‑centric processing, and cloud‑based models for complex language understanding, continuous learning, and cross‑product integration. This hybrid approach balances performance, bandwidth, and regulatory compliance, ensuring a robust experience for both end users and enterprise customers.

Key Market Drivers

  1. Growing Consumer Demand for Hands‑Free Interaction
    Modern lifestyles are increasingly mobile, on the go, and safety‑conscious. Voice assistants offer a convenient, non‑tactile means to unlock phones, compose messages, navigate maps, and control connected devices while driving or multitasking. Sprint adoption rates of 85% of flagship releases incorporating on‑device voice capabilities demonstrate strong market traction and create a critical mass that drives further consumer expectations.
  2. Advances in Neural Speech Models
    Recent breakthroughs in transformer‑based acoustic modeling and federated learning reduce word‑error rates below 2% in many real‑world contexts, outperforming legacy HMM‑based systems. OEMs investing in custom on‑device deep‑learning chips see improved accuracy, lower battery drain, and increased brand differentiation. The ability to deliver near‑native language understanding offline aligns with consumer privacy preferences and regulatory stipulations.
  3. Expanded Ecosystem Integration
    Voice interfaces are now core components of the IoT, smart‑home ecosystems, and wearable devices. Partnerships between mobile OEMs, cloud providers, and device manufacturers create a seamless user journey-voice commands issued on a smartphone can trigger a thermostat, lock doors, or initiate a watch‑based fitness routine. This convergence expands the user base beyond entertainment and unlocks new vertical markets.
  4. Enterprise Voice Adoption
    Enterprise customers are deploying voice solutions for field‑service, inventory management, and real‑time customer support. In logistics, voice checkout and inline data capture reduce operational friction and improve data accuracy. For transportation and warehouse teams, hands‑free voice interaction enhances safety and productivity, positioning voice as a strategic productivity tool across industries.

Market Challenges

  1. Battery Consumption Constraints
    Continuous wake‑word detection and real‑time processing impose non‑trivial power draw. While new low‑power DSPs mitigate this, manufacturers must balance responsiveness with battery life, especially in budget‑segment devices that lack efficient chipsets.
  2. Hardware Limitations in Low‑Cost Devices
    Entry‑level smartphones often employ single‑microphone designs and omit dedicated AI accelerators, limiting the fidelity and accuracy of voice capture in noisy environments. The hardware gap hampers broader adoption of premium voice services in price‑sensitive markets.
  3. Fragmented Operating‑System Ecosystem
    Android’s open ecosystem offers flexibility but results in inconsistent API support and fragmented developer experiences. iOS, with a tighter control environment, demands rigorous review cycles. This duality forces developers to maintain parallel codebases, increasing cost and slowing time‑to‑market for voice‑enabled features.
  4. Regulatory and Data‑Privacy Landscape
    EU’s GDPR, California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A), and emerging data‑protection frameworks create stringent requirements for audio data handling, consent, and auditability. OEMs adopting cloud‑based processing must ensure transparent data flow, opt‑out mechanisms, and strong encryption to maintain user trust and avoid regulatory penalties.

Emerging Opportunities

  1. Voice-Enabled Enterprise Workflows
    Voice dictation and command execution can automate repetitive tasks such as field data entry, real‑time note taking, and application launch. By embedding voice APIs into corporate ecosystems (CRM, ERP, MES), vendors unlock subscription‑based revenue streams and enhance user productivity.
  2. Regional Expansion in Asia‑Pacific
    Rapid smartphone penetration in South Korea, India, Indonesia, and Vietnam, coupled with rising disposable income, presents high‑growth potential. Localization of voice models for Mandarin, Hindi, and Bahasa gives manufacturers an edge in acquiring early market share, especially when combined with curated regional content and local language dialect recognition.
  3. Accessibility-Focused Innovations
    Governments worldwide mandate accessibility features for digital devices. Voice interfaces that accurately interpret diverse accents, tonal variations, and speech impediments are essential for compliance and serve as a pivotal advertisement point for inclusive brands. Emerging regulatory incentives for accessibility further accelerate market adoption.
  4. Cloud‑Edge Hybrid Models
    Hybrid architectures that combine lightweight on‑device inference for wake detection with robust cloud processing for contextual understanding provide a balanced solution for battery, latency, and privacy. This model reduces operational costs for OEMs and improves user experience by delivering near-instant responses.
